GGMC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2022 in Review

42 of the 5,936 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Glenfarne Merger Corp. Class A Common Stock (GGMC) for Q2 2022, worth a combined $193M — down 6.1% from $205M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 3 funds opened new GGMC positions and 2 closed out — a net gain of 1 holder — while 8 added to existing stakes and 9 trimmed.

The largest buyer was HSBC Holdings, opening a new position worth an estimated $11M. The largest seller was Linden Advisors, cutting an estimated $20.3M.
